Transaction 7532dc4e914d34caedc04110b573394948d4d89242bf93c869b435dd9c6cf13f

5 Input
2 Outputs
  • 7532dc4e914d34caedc04110b573394948d4d89242bf93c869b435dd9c6cf13f:0
  • value  103577
    address  bc1qs5lfn77d0mnmap5e34mhhrf725zca9kng0m9k8
  • 7532dc4e914d34caedc04110b573394948d4d89242bf93c869b435dd9c6cf13f:1
  • value  11716878
    address  1PM8huQVFSirUT7eAwNm3rBBYTsDRzCaf3